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Lentils: Use green or brown lentils for their nutty flavor and firm texture; they hold up beautifully in soups.

  • Carrots: Fresh carrots add sweetness and vibrancy; choose firm ones without blemishes for best results.

  • Celery: Celery contributes a lovely crunch; opt for bright green stalks for maximum freshness.

  • Onions: Yellow onions are my go-to for their balanced sweetness; chop them finely for even cooking.

  • Garlic: Fresh garlic adds depth; use whole cloves crushed with the side of a knife for maximum flavor release.

  • Vegetable Broth: Choose low-sodium broth to control saltiness; homemade is ideal but store-bought works too.

  • Herbs (Thyme & Bay Leaf): Fresh thyme elevates the flavor profile; if using dried, adjust accordingly as it’s more concentrated.

  • Pepper & Salt: Season to taste; remember, you can always add more but can’t take it out once it’s in!

Let’s Make it together

Prep Your Ingredients: Start by washing and chopping all your vegetables into bite-sized pieces. Having everything prepped makes cooking smoother and more enjoyable.

Sauté the Aromatics: In a large pot over medium heat, add a splash of olive oil. Once hot, toss in chopped onions, carrots, and celery until they’re softened and aromatic—about 5-7 minutes.

Add Garlic and Lentils: Stir in minced garlic along with rinsed lentils. Cook for an additional minute until the garlic releases its pungent fragrance—this step elevates your soup’s flavor immensely.

Pour in Broth and Seasoning: Add vegetable broth along with bay leaves and thyme. Bring everything to a boil before reducing heat to simmer gently until the lentils are tender—this usually takes around 20-25 minutes.

Add Final Touches: Once the lentils are cooked through, season generously with salt and pepper according to taste. Remove bay leaves before serving to ensure no one gets an unexpected bite!

Serve Hot!: Ladle generous portions into bowls while garnishing with fresh herbs if desired. Enjoy while hot alongside crusty bread for dipping!

Storing & Reheating

Store leftover soup in an airtight container in the fridge for up to five days. Re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ave until warm.

Light Lentil Soup for Flag Day

  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 4

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up green or brown lentils, rinsed
  • 2 medium carrots, diced
  • 2 stalks celery, diced
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 4 cups low-sodium vegetable broth
  • 1 teaspoon fresh thyme (or 1/3 teaspoon dried)
  • 1 bay leaf
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Instructions

  1. Prep all vegetables: wash and chop carrots, celery, onion, and mince garlic.
  2. In a large pot over medium heat, add olive oil. Sauté onions, carrots, and celery until softened (about 5-7 minutes).
  3. Stir in minced garlic and lentils; cook for an additional minute.
  4. Add vegetable broth along with thyme and bay leaf. Bring to a boil then reduce heat to simmer for about 20-25 minutes until lentils are tender.
  5. Season with salt and pepper. Remove the bay leaf before serving.
  6. Serve hot with fresh herbs on top if desired.
